Relevance of Website Selection



Selecting the appropriate website for your industrial building and construction project is crucial, as it can significantly affect your endeavor's success. The area affects foot availability, exposure, and traffic, every one of which are crucial for drawing in consumers. If you're near major roadways or in a bustling location, you're most likely to draw interest to your business.


Consider the demographics of the area. If a place lines up with your service goals, comprehending your target market can aid you decide. A website that's practical for your clients and staff members can improve efficiency and complete satisfaction.


In addition, believe regarding the future capacity of the website. Is the location developing? Will your investment value gradually? Doing complete research study can save you from costly mistakes down the line. Ultimately, the best site sets the structure for your project's success, making it a decision you shouldn't ignore.


Browsing Zoning and Allowing



Comprehending zoning regulations and allowing procedures is crucial for any kind of business building and construction task, as these guidelines dictate how you can use your chosen site. You'll need to familiarize yourself with regional zoning classifications, which specify what kinds of activities and buildings are enabled. This frequently involves consulting your city or county's planning division.


Next, collect the necessary documents for your permits. This generally includes website plans, architectural drawings, and ecological assessments. Don't take too lightly the importance of public hearings; they can affect your job timeline and outcome.


Engaging with local authorities early while doing so can clarify needs and improve authorizations. Be planned for potential adjustments to your plans based on responses. Complying with codes not only maintains your job on track yet additionally assures security and neighborhood well-being. Comprehending these elements will certainly help you navigate the complexities of zoning and allowing properly.

Contingency Preparation Strategies



Contingency planning is essential for steering through the uncertainties of business building projects - Commercial Construction Contractor. You need to anticipate possible setbacks, like unforeseen expenses or delays, and reserved a backup budget to resolve them. Commonly, alloting 5-10% of your overall allocate contingencies can offer a safety and security internet


Frequently assessing your spending plan and readjusting for unanticipated modifications will assist you remain on track. Entail your team in this process; their insights can reveal forgotten dangers.


Moreover, developing clear communication networks guarantees everybody comprehends the backup strategy, fostering an aggressive strategy. When challenges occur, you'll be prepared to adapt, minimizing their influence on your job's timeline and financial resources. Remember, reliable contingency preparation can mean the distinction between success and expensive obstacles.

Sustainable Product Options



As you start your commercial building and construction task, considering sustainable material options can greatly influence both the environment and your profits. Using sustainable sources like bamboo or redeemed wood not just decreases waste yet can also enhance the visual allure of your building. Recycled steel and concrete are superb options for durability while minimizing source removal. In addition, going with low-VOC paints and coatings adds to better indoor air quality, developing a healthier area for occupants. Do not ignore insulation products; using green or recycled options can enhance power effectiveness. By prioritizing lasting materials, you're buying a future that lines up with appealing and growing ecological standards to eco-conscious clients. Make notified choices that show your commitment to sustainability.


Eco-Friendly Construction Practices



Including environment-friendly construction techniques right into your job not just profits the environment yet also boosts your building's total worth. By choosing sustainable products like recycled steel and bamboo, you lessen waste and reduced your carbon footprint. Implementing energy-efficient systems, such as photovoltaic panels and clever cooling and heating modern technologies, decreases long-term operational prices while creating a much more comfy area. You ought to additionally take into consideration water preservation approaches, like rainwater harvesting and low-flow components, to additional increase sustainability. Involving with accredited green builders assurances that your task satisfies ecological standards, which can draw in eco-conscious tenants or buyers. Eventually, these techniques add to a much healthier world and a preferred investment for the future.
